Output 43c6ca2381b25d55d2f7dfa6c0121152f9ee85b27ac4cfe5a999d58dafce8330:5

value
3474009
script pubkey
OP_0 OP_PUSHBYTES_20 bb4decf044692dfa56b518bf6f3731d8f7aeea90
address
bc1qhdx7euzydykl5444rzlk7de3mrm6a65sqwf629
transaction
43c6ca2381b25d55d2f7dfa6c0121152f9ee85b27ac4cfe5a999d58dafce8330
spent
true